  1. aThe mortality was recorded for 4 weeks after challenge, and the observation of surviving fish was extended to 6 weeks.
  2. bRPS is the relative percent survival, which is defined relative to the saline group. RPS (%) = (1 - mortality of vaccinated fish / mortality of control fish) × 100.
  3. cIf RPS > 60%, it represents that the vaccine candidate showed protection against challenge, marked as “+”. If RPS < 30%, it represents no protection against challenge strain, marked as “–”.
  4. d“×3” represents the vaccination and challenge experiments were done in three parallels.
  5. eThe “±” is standard deviation.
